NPFL: Expect tough second stanza — Ogunbote warns 3SC players

Shooting Stars technical adviser Gbenga Ogunbote has warned his players to expect a tough challenge in the second stanza of the 2024-25 season of the Nigeria Premier Football League, NPFL.

Ogunbote gave the warning after the team’s resumption from the New Year break.

The veteran tactician said that his team will be battle-ready to have a positive outing in the second half of the season.

“I think we do not need anybody to tell us that it is going to be a very tough second round, even though the first round was equally challenging,” Ogunbote stated to the players after the team’s training on Monday.

“Our position in the first round will surely attract a lot of challenges, but we have been able to tell our players, and I am sure they are aware of that too.

“Everything we need to do is to be on our toes, to make sure that we give our best to ensure that we represent the team and the state very well.”

DAILY POST recalls that Shooting Stars finished in third position at the end of the first stanza with 33 points.
